オープンソースのClaude Codeプラグインは、書籍をキャプチャーして構造化されたMarkdownに変換します。

機能概要
book-captureは、書籍を構造化されたMarkdownファイルに変換するClaude Codeプラグインです。Macで書籍を開き、コマンドを実行すると、多段階のパイプラインを通じてコンテンツを自動的に処理します。
技術的実装
このツールは、以下の方法で書籍コンテンツをキャプチャします:
- macOSのscreencaptureとSwift経由のCGWindowListを使用して、各ページを自動的にスクリーンショット
- macOS VisionフレームワークでOCRを実行
- Visionで読み取りが困難なページ(特に縦書きの日本語テキスト)は、Claude Codeエージェントによるマルチモーダル画像読み取りで再読み込み
- 全文を分析し、章順ではなくテーマ別に構成された構造化Markdownファイルを生成
出力形式
このプラグインは、以下の内容を含む複数のトピックファイル(各500行以上)を作成します:
- 表
- ブロッククォート
- 相互参照
- ウィキリンクを含むハブファイル
出力は標準的なMarkdown形式で、Obsidian向けに構築されていますが、あらゆるMarkdownエディタと互換性があります。
主要な実装詳細
- 外部APIキー不要 — すべてのAI処理はClaude Codeエージェントを通じて実行
- テーマ数は書籍のサイズに応じてスケーリング(短い書籍では4〜6、500ページ以上では最大25)
- 並列エージェントがトピックファイルを同時に生成
- 知覚的画像ハッシュによる書籍終了検出(3ページ連続で同一画像 = 完了)
- Mac版Kindle、Apple Books、Kindle Cloud Reader(Playwright)、スキャンされたPDF(Poppler)をサポート
要件とセットアップ
このツールにはmacOSが必要です。OCRは初回実行時にコンパイルされるSwift CLIを使用します。ソースコードはGitHubのhttps://github.com/masterleopold/book-captureで公開されています。
📖 Read the full source: r/ClaudeAI
👀 See Also

ローカルXMindマインドマップファイル用MCPサーバーがリリースされました
ある開発者が、ローカルのXMindマインドマップファイルを読み書きするための22個のツールを提供するMCPサーバーを公開しました。このサーバーは、Claude DesktopやCursorなどのMCP互換AIクライアントで動作します。

ハイブリッド検索とRRFにより、純粋なベクトル検索を超えるAIメモリシステムが向上します。
PostgreSQLとpgvectorを使用したオープンソースのAIメモリシステムは、完全一致の検索において純粋なベクトル検索が不十分であることを発見し、全文検索を追加し、k=60の相互順位融合(RRF)で結果を統合しました。さらに、トークナイザーによるクエリ拡張も行っています。

オープンソースのClaudeスキル for プロダクトマネージャー:PRDジェネレーター、ユーザーストーリー、議事録
開発者が、製品マネージャー向けに5つの無料Claude AIスキルを公開しました。これらは、PRD、ユーザーストーリー、会議の統合、市場調査、ステークホルダー向け更新情報のフォーマットされた.docxファイルを生成します。これらのツールは、幻覚的なコンテンツを避け、構造化されたテンプレートを使用しています。

Claude Codeを使用したローカル音声認識macOSアプリの構築:Vextのケーススタディ
ある開発者が、macOS用音声テキスト変換アプリVextの開発に3か月を費やした話を共有しました。このアプリはApple Neural Engine上のWhisperを利用し、Claude CodeがRust/Swift FFI、Core ML最適化、ホットキーアーキテクチャを支援しました。完全オフラインで動作し、60秒の音声を約400msで文字起こしします。